Philippine Flag Raising at County Building, Oct. 2
A Philippine flag raising event will be held on Tuesday, Oct. 2, at 10 a.m. at the County Building front lawn in Wailuku to officially kick off the month of October as Filipino-American History Month.
The Maui Filipino Chamber of Commerce Foundation will join the County of Maui for the event, there will be Filipino food sampling and entertainment.
In 2008, the Hawaiʻi State Legislature passed Act 15, which established October as Filipino-American History Month to “commemorate the contributions of Filipino-Americans to the history and heritage of Hawaiʻi and the United States.”
